Perth real estate: More buyers ready to purchase first home – PerthNow
The proportion of first home-buyers hunting for a home has more than doubled, new research suggests. And these Perth suburbs are top of the list.
THE proportion of first home-buyers looking to buy a home has more than doubled, despite the upheaval and uncertainty caused by COVID-19.
New research from Westpac research revealed the number of first-home buyers looking to enter the market in the next five years increased from 7 per cent before the pandemic to 16 per cent.
